Since 1984, APCI has been the ‘united voice of independent pharmacy’

APCI began as a small buying group for a limited number of independent pharmacies in central Alabama. Since that time, the cooperative has grown to more than 1,800 members pharmacies in 26 states, and provides its members with a wide range of products and services.

Our mission is to represent the economic and professional interests of independent pharmacies by providing leadership, vision, and a collective voice for our members in the healthcare marketplace. Our goal is to level the playing field for our member pharmacies by providing innovative, targeted programs to benefit our entire membership.

OptumRx: Cigna Commercial Customers Formulary Change

Effective January 1st 2017

Effective 1/1/2017, Cigna will be making formulary changes that may impact customers at your pharmacy. Cigna will limit the number of preferred drugs in certain drug classes within our formularies. Some drug classes will feature one or a select set of preferred brand name drugs, and other brand name equivalent drugs will only be covered by going through Cigna’s medical necessity review process. We have included a list of drugs – by drug class – that will be considered non-covered or non-preferred brand as of 1/1/17 and their covered alternatives. We sent letters to the customers and prescribers explaining the impact, based on their current medications.

Prime Therapeutics: Processing Update for Generic Vagifem® for Covered Persons of Florida Blue

Effective October 1st 2016

Dear Valued Provider,

On October 1st, 2016, generic Vagifem (estradiol vaginal tablets) will become available to the market. Estradiol vaginal tablets will require a Prior Authorization by Florida Blue until multiple manufacturers become available or the price decreases. The innovator product Vagifem will continue to be covered*.

Prime Therapeutics: Processing Update for Generic Vagifem® for Covered Persons of Blue Cross and Blue Shield of Kansas

Effective October 1st 2016

Dear Valued Provider,

On October 01, 2016, generic Vagifem (estradiol vaginal tablets) will become available to the market. Estradiol vaginal tablets will not be covered by Blue Cross and Blue Shield of Kansas (BCBSKS) until multiple generic manufacturers become available or the price decreases. The innovator product, Vagifem, will continue to be covered*.

Argus: PerformRx - Amerihealth Caritas PA: 2016-2017 Seasonal Flu Vaccine Reimbursement

Effective immediately

Effective Immediately for the 2016-2017 Flu Season, AmeriHealth Caritas Pennsylvania (ACPA) will reimburse pharmacies for administration of the injectable seasonal flu vaccine to all its members 19 years of age or older. AmeriHealth Caritas Pennsylvania (ACPA) members have a $0 copay for the flu vaccine.
